2010-11-17 15 views
0

Je crée l'index en utilisant Lucene. Mais en utilisant le moteur SolrSearch pour effectuer une recherche.Lucene et Solr

Mon problème est

  1. alors que l'index I ajouter déposé chacun dans mon code en utilisant le code doc.add (nomchamp, val, tokenized)

    1. ** Mais mon code ne voit pas le fichier de schéma
    2. Même les champs de copie que je dois ajouter manuellement **
    3. Maintenant, je veux utiliser l'autosuggestion caractéristique de Solr
    4. Je ne sais pas comment activer cette fonction lors de la création de l'indice
  2. Mais quand j'utilise le simplePostTool pour afficher les données par Solr tous c'est bien. Je ne peux pas faire cela parce que je dois obtenir du texte à partir d'URL différents.

    Donc, quelqu'un peut-il s'il vous plaît me conseiller comment puis-je réaliser cela? Un exemple de code sera très utile. En tout cas Si je peux avoir du code qui peut voir le fichier de schéma et utiliser le fieldTypes ce serait génial.

Merci à tous.

--pramila

Répondre

0

Voir EmbeddedSolrServer à:

http://wiki.apache.org/solr/Solrj

Il est une API Java pur à Solr, qui vous permettra d'indexer vos documents à l'aide schema.xml que vous avez défini.

+0

Merci, j'ai essayé ça et ça fonctionne. – user187301

+0

Maintenant, je voudrais utiliser quelque chose qui est mentionné ici – user187301

+0

http://androidyou.blogspot.com/2010/05/client-integration-with-solr-by-using.html – user187301